Uniforms 
School uniforms are designed to take the pressure off competition and economic status for students. Uniforms encourage a neat, consistent appearance and assist students as they concentrate on their studies. The uniform code is strictly enforced by the school faculty and administration. All uniforms should be clean, pressed and free of holes. Shoes and socks must be worn at all times. Uniform items may be purchased through Land's End or the Uniform Locker.

Young Women

All young women shall wear the Royal Blue polo with embroidered DMA crest. Students may wear long or short sleeves. The shirt shall be tucked into the skirt at all times. They will wear a khaki skirt with white socks and brown dress shoes. Black or otherwise dark colored compression shorts (or other form of “bike shorts”) should be worn underneath the skirt. Skirts may not be rolled or folded over. At a minimum, the bottom hem of the skirt should touch the kneecap. During the colder months, young women may wear black leggings and black socks. The black leggings should not be paired with white socks. Students may choose to wear a navy sweater with the DMA embroidered crest.

PE

On PE days, students wear the Royal Blue polo with embroidered DMA crest. Students may wear long or short sleeves. Students will wear black athletic pants on all PE days. Pants should be all black and without distinctive patterns or logos. On warmer weather days, students may choose to wear black gym shorts. Gym shorts shall be with the DMA crest. Students may wear the Royal Blue ¼ zip with the DMA crest. Students will wear white socks and athletic sneakers. Students should not wear light-up sneakers and should only wear sneakers with a light “non-scuff” sole.

Hairstyles

Young women shall have their hair neat in appearance every day. They may wear simple hair accessories such as headbands in colors that compliment the uniform (blues, reds, golds, white). Hair should not be dyed or otherwise styled in an extreme or bizarre fashion. 

Young men shall have their in neat appearance each day. Hair should not extend below the collar, over the ears, or cover the eyes.Hair should not be dyed or otherwise styled in an extreme or bizarre fashion. Young men shall not wear a bun, knot, or pony-tail. No extreme hairstyles or designs will be permitted (this includes, but is not limited to, mohawks, spikes, symbols shaved into the hair, etc).

General Notes

The Royal Blue polo is available in mesh-cotton, cotton-interlock, and rapid dry materials. Each is acceptable each day of the week. 

 

If a student chooses to wear an undershirt or garment under the polo, colors should be neutral with minimal design or patterns. White is preferred. 

 

You do not need to buy every item listed on the Land’s End website. Some items have multiple styles and others are purely optional. Refer to the checklist for the mandatory dress code items. 

 

The Royal Blue ¼ zip may be worn on PE days and regular uniform days. The navy sweater may only be worn on regular uniform days and may not be worn on PE days. 

 

While the new PE uniform is preferred, during the 2024-2025 school year, so long as it remains in good condition, students may wear the 23/24 PE uniform. 

 

Students go outside for recess almost every day and often go outside for classes as well. Shoes should be sturdy and ready for students to run, jump, and otherwise play in.

 

On sunny days, students are encouraged to wear a hat from home for PE and recess. 

 

Occasionally, the school will have dress down days. A dress down day is not to be confused with "free dress." All clothing should be in good condition and should not contain any words, messages, or logos that directly conflict with Christian discipleship or the teachings of the Catholic Church, nor should any clothing, logo, message, or text give cause to any scandal. Overly informal apparel (like pajamas, leggings, yoga pants, flip-flops, tank-tops without an undershirt, etc) should not be worn. Students wishing to wear shorts on dress-down days shall wear the DMA PE gym shorts.
